About the Role
You’ll support children across the primary age range (4–11) with a variety of complex learning and physical needs. Working alongside experienced teachers and a caring support team, you’ll help create a safe, engaging, and nurturing environment for all learners.
Your role will include:
- Supporting pupils with PMLD in their learning, communication, and daily routines
- Providing personal care (toileting, feeding, mobility support, etc.) with dignity and compassion
- Assisting with sensory-based and play-led learning activities
- Helping pupils to achieve their personal goals and celebrate every success — big or small!
